10-K: Sativus Tech Corp. Reports Fiscal Year 2024 Results, Focuses on Saffron-Tech Development

Sentiment:

Annual Results


Sativus Tech Corp.'s 10-K filing reveals ongoing development in agriculture technology through its subsidiary Saffron-Tech, alongside financial results for the year ended December 31, 2024.

Worse than expectedThe company's cumulative deficit increased to $23,608 thousand as of December 31, 2024.The company's auditors have raised substantial doubt about the company's ability to continue as a going concern.The company's cash and deposit balance decreased to $96 thousand as of December 31, 2024.

Summary

  • Sativus Tech Corp., formerly Seedo Corp., is focusing on developing agriculture and technological products through its subsidiary, Saffron Tech.
  • Saffron Tech has developed a comprehensive protocol for saffron cultivation using Controlled Environment Agriculture (CEA) technology.
  • Saffron Tech is preparing to launch a proof-of-concept pilot site for commercial saffron cultivation.
  • The total Saffron Tech market opportunity was evaluated at $2.3B in 2023 and is anticipated to grow to $3.7B by 2032.
  • Sativus Tech Corp. owns 54% of Saffron Tech.
  • Research and Development Expenses for the year ended December 31, 2024, amounted to $687 thousand, compared to $253 thousand for the year ended December 31, 2023.
  • General and Administrative expenses for the year ended December 31, 2024, amounted to $271 thousand, compared to $562 thousand for the year ended December 31, 2023.
  • The Company had a cumulative deficit of $23,608 thousand as of December 31, 2024, and a working capital deficit of $3,098 thousand.
  • The company's auditors have raised substantial doubt about the company's ability to continue as a going concern.
  • As of December 31, 2024, the Company's cash and deposit balance was $96 thousand.
  • On October 28, 2024, Tal Wil-Glazer resigned as CEO, and Shmulik Yanai was appointed as the new CEO.

Key Dates

DateDescription
2015-01-16SATIVUS TECH CORP. was formed.
2019-02-21The Company received a convertible loan from third party (February 2019 Lender), with a two-year term, in the principal amount of $ 550.
2019-10-15The Company received a convertible loan from a third party (October 2019 Lender) in the principal amount of $ 1,100.
2020-07-19The Company formed a new wholly-owned subsidiary in Israel, Hachevra Legiduley Pkaot Beisrael Ltd.
2020-07-31The Company received a convertible loan from Mr. Shmuel Yannay (a third party at that time, and a director of the Company as of October 28, 2021) in the amount of $ 100 (Director Loan).
2020-08-07The Company received a convertible loan from a third party (August 2020 Lender) in the amount of $ 200 (the August 2020 Loan).
2021-12-09The Company implemented a 1-for-10 consolidation, or reverse split, of our issued and outstanding common shares.
2021-12-13The Company changed its name from Seedo Corp to Sativus Tech Corp and announced the appointment of Tal Wilk-Glazer as the CEO of Saffron Tech.
2022-04-04The Company announced the appointment of Mrs. Tal Wilk-Glazer to its Board of Directors and as CEO of the Company.
2022-08-30Saffron Tech, announced its intention to raise up to 5 million New Israeli Shekels (NIS) (approximately $1.5 million) at a pre-money valuation of NIS 32.5 million (approximately $10 million) through the Israeli crowdfunding platform Pipelbiz (2022 Crowd Funding Round).
2022-12-01The 2022 Crowd Funding Round was closed, having raised 3.8 million NIS (approximately $1.3 million).
2023-03-01Saffron Tech entered into an investment agreement with Korean-based company, Dreamtech Co Ltd (Dreamtech).
2024-10-28Tal Wil-Glazer resigned from her position as the CEO and a director of the Company and the company announced the appointment of Shmulik Yanai as the CEO of the Company.
